The Digital Transformation Journey: How Far Along is Your Financial Institution?
Thursday, October 6, 2016 | 10:00AM PT

The industry is undergoing unprecedented changes due to channel proliferation, increasing customer expectations and an increasingly competitive marketplace. Financial institutions must innovate and gain efficiencies amidst a flood of incoming data – while keeping down costs. To achieve this, digital transformation is a must. And while many institutions understand this need, they still have a long way to go.

Many obstacles stunt digitalization – evolving business needs, complex technology and data integration, and long development cycles, slowing speed to market. Institutions need to quickly navigate through these to achieve digitalization, or risk falling behind the competition.
